Pablo Picasso Membership requirement for certification. Many association professionals believe its okay to require membership for certification programs , but, as Apti points out, its definitely not. In fact, its illegal, on antitrust grounds, to tie membership to certification. The entire list seems pretty essential to me.
Prior to the digital revolution, these credentials were called certificates of completion. Unlike a paper-based certification, a digital badge is embedded with relevant “ metadata ” such as the badge title, description, date earned, issuer, recipient, expiration date and even specific details about the work submitted by the recipient.

An online instructive tool helps the American Society of Radiologic Technologists’ student members review for their certification exam. To prepare its student members for the radiography certification exam, the American Society of Radiologic Technologists has developed the Radiography Student Exam Assessment Library (Radiography SEAL).

Member portals: Allow members to manage their membership online, track certificates, event registrations and more. Member management: Track user data, including dues requirements and membership status, and view it on a centralized dashboard. Accounting: Manage finances with a specific focus on the needs of associations, such as dues.
